Jewish therapists in Fairburn, GA Statistics
Jewish therapists in Fairburn, GA average 19 years of experience and charge around $219 per session. 100% offer online sessions. The most commonly treated issues are Anxiety or Fears (85%), Depression (77%), and Loss or Grief (64%).
